October 22, 200322 yr Here's what I've added to panel.cfg... I've put the section title in and then followed with the lines added. Attached is the newguage gauge which has the wx display icon[Window Titles]Window16=Weather DisplayWindow17=ATC Info[Window01] // PMDG_MAIN_PANELgauge24=NewGauge!Weather Display Icon, 614,593,30,30gauge25=servinfo!toggle, 612,544,50//--------------------------------------------------------[Window16] // FSMeteo Display - TMMfile=737fsmwd.bmp file_1024=737fsmwd.bmp size_mm=300,339window_size_ratio=1.000 position=0visible=0ident=110render_3d_window=0window_size= 0.160, 0.290window_pos= 0.570, 0.700gauge00=fs_meteo, 0,0,300,339//--------------------------------------------------------[Window17] //Servinfo Display - TMMBackground_color=0,0,0 size_mm=320,400position=0visible=0ident=12777gauge00=servinfo!list, 0,0,320
